Wheels Through Time Motorcycle Museum

The Wheels Through Time Motorcycle Museum is a renowned destination for motorcycle enthusiasts and history buffs alike. Located in Maggie Valley, North Carolina, this museum houses one of the most extensive collections of rare and vintage motorcycles in the world. Established in 2002 by Dale Walksler, the museum showcases over 350 motorcycles spanning over a century of motorcycle history.

The museum's collection includes iconic brands such as Harley-Davidson, Indian, Excelsior-Henderson, and many others. Each motorcycle on display at the Wheels Through Time Museum tells a unique story, capturing the evolution of motorcycle design, technology, and cultural significance. From the early days of motorized bicycles to the modern powerhouses of the industry, visitors can explore the rich heritage of motorcycles and their impact on society.

Question and Answer Section: Wheels Through Time Motorcycle Museum

1. What is the Wheels Through Time Motorcycle Museum?

The Wheels Through Time Motorcycle Museum is a famous museum located in Maggie Valley, North Carolina. It houses one of the world's most impressive collections of rare and vintage motorcycles.

2. How many motorcycles are on display at the museum?

The museum displays over 300 motorcycles, showcasing the evolution of motorcycles from the late 1800s to present day. Visitors can marvel at the diverse range of makes, models, and styles throughout the years.

3. Are all the motorcycles at the museum in working condition?

Yes, one of the unique aspects of the Wheels Through Time Motorcycle Museum is that the majority of the motorcycles on display are in working condition. The founder and curator, Dale Walksler, takes pride in restoring these bikes to their former glory.

4. Can visitors interact with the motorcycles at the museum?

Visitors are encouraged to not only observe but also interact with the motorcycles on display. Many of the exhibits allow visitors to sit on the bikes, experience their weight, and get a feel for the historical significance of each motorcycle.
